SECTION 1: Material Feeding and Tracking Problems
Problem 1: Material Tracking Left or Right
Symptoms
- Strip moves off center
- Uneven profile formation
- Edge damage
Common Causes
- Entry guide misalignment
- Uneven roller pressure
- Coil camber
How to Fix It
- Adjust entry guides to center material
- Check roller alignment across all stations
- Inspect coil for defects
Louisiana Insight
Humidity can cause slight deformation in coils during storage, increasing tracking issues.
Problem 2: Coil Feeding or Jamming
Symptoms
- Coil stops feeding
- Jerky movement
- Machine stalls
Causes
- Incorrect decoiler setup
- Coil weight mismatch
- Poor coil quality
Solutions
- Adjust decoiler tension
- Match coil size to machine capacity
- Inspect coil edges
SECTION 2: Profile Shape and Forming Problems
Problem 3: Twisting or Bowing of Profiles
Symptoms
- Profile curves sideways
- Product not straight
Causes
- Uneven forming pressure
- Misaligned rollers
- Material inconsistencies
Fix
- Adjust roller pressure evenly
- Re-align forming stations
- Check material thickness consistency
Problem 4: Oil Canning (Wavy Panels)
Symptoms
- Visible waviness in flat sections
Causes
- Material stress
- Improper roll forming design
- Excessive pressure
Fix
- Reduce forming pressure
- Check roller design
- Use better quality material
Louisiana Insight
Temperature and humidity changes can increase oil canning in roofing panels.
Problem 5: Profile Dimensions Incorrect
Symptoms
- Width or height not within tolerance
Causes
- Incorrect roller setup
- Wear on tooling
- Wrong material thickness
Fix
- Recalibrate machine
- Replace worn rollers
- Verify material specifications
SECTION 3: Cutting and Length Issues
Problem 6: Incorrect Cut Length
Symptoms
- Panels too long or short
Causes
- Encoder miscalibration
- Slippage in material
- PLC settings incorrect
Fix
- Recalibrate encoder
- Check drive system
- Adjust PLC parameters
Problem 7: Burrs or Rough Cuts
Symptoms
- Rough edges
- Poor finish
Causes
- Dull cutting blades
- Incorrect cutting clearance
Fix
- Sharpen or replace blades
- Adjust cutting gap
Problem 8: Cutting Timing Issues (Flying Shear Problems)
Symptoms
- Cuts not synchronized
- Deformed profiles
Causes
- Servo timing issues
- PLC misconfiguration
Fix
- Recalibrate cutting system
- Adjust synchronization settings
SECTION 4: Surface and Material Defects
Problem 9: Scratches and Surface Damage
Symptoms
- Visible marks on product
Causes
- Dirty rollers
- Damaged guides
- Poor material handling
Fix
- Clean rollers regularly
- Replace damaged components
- Improve handling
Problem 10: Paint Cracking
Symptoms
- Coating cracks during forming
Causes
- Tight bending radius
- Poor material quality
Fix
- Adjust forming process
- Use appropriate material
SECTION 5: Machine and Mechanical Problems
Problem 11: Excessive Machine Noise
Symptoms
- Loud or unusual sounds
Causes
- Loose components
- Worn bearings
- Poor lubrication
Fix
- Tighten components
- Replace worn parts
- Lubricate
Problem 12: Vibration Issues
Symptoms
- Machine shaking
- Inconsistent forming
Causes
- Misalignment
- Imbalanced rollers
Fix
- Re-align machine
- Check roller balance
Problem 13: Chain or Gear Slippage
Symptoms
- Inconsistent speed
- Jerking motion
Causes
- Loose chains
- Worn gears
Fix
- Adjust tension
- Replace worn parts
SECTION 6: Electrical and Control Problems
Problem 14: PLC Errors and Machine Stops
Symptoms
- Machine shuts down
- Error messages
Causes
- Power instability
- Sensor faults
Fix
- Check power supply
- Inspect sensors
Problem 15: Sensor Failures
Symptoms
- Incorrect readings
- Production errors
Causes
- Dirt or damage
- Wiring issues
Fix
- Clean sensors
- Replace faulty units
SECTION 7: Hydraulic System Problems
Problem 16: Slow or Failed Cutting
Symptoms
- Cutting delays
- Weak hydraulic action
Causes
- Low oil pressure
- Contamination
Fix
- Check oil levels
- Replace filters
Problem 17: Hydraulic Overheating
Symptoms
- High oil temperature
- Reduced performance
Causes
- Continuous operation
- Poor cooling
Fix
- Improve cooling system
- Monitor usage
